ALLIUM URSINUM ----A REMEDY FOR HIGH CHOLESTEROL


BOTANICAL NAME—Allium ursinum Linn.

FAMILY—Liliaceae

COMMON NAMES---RamsonsBuckramsWild garlicBroad-leaved garlicWood garlicBear leek, or Bear's garlic

DISTRIBUTION--It is a native to temperate regions of Europe, from Britain east to the Caucasus. It is common in much of the lowland British Isles with the exception of the far north of Scotland, Orkney, Shetland, and the Channel Islands.

DESCRIPTION----Allium ursinum is a bulbous, perennial herbaceous monocot, that reproduces primarily by seed. The bulb, formed by the lower parts of the foliage leaves, is almost cylindrical , 2-4 and sometimes 6 cm long, approximately 1 cm in diameter and invested with transparent white or yellowy skins that are finally reduced to a few parallel fibres at base level. The base bears simple roots.
The stem is erect, 10-50 cm high, two-edged , sometimes triangular or almost round in cross section and compact. At the base it is enclosed in two, rarely one or three, foliage leaves.
The lamina of the foliage leaves is flat, narrow elliptical or elliptical lanceolate or ovate, pointed , 6-20 cm long, 1.5 to 8 cm wide, thin , narrowing suddenly down to the stalk at the base which is rounded or almost heart-shaped; the stalk is 5-20 cm long.
The involucre of the terminal inflorescence consists of two or three ovate elongated pointed  bracts that are about a long as the power stalks and drop off early. The flowers, white in color,  stand erect on straight stalks.

PART USED-—Bulbs.

HISTORY AND AUTHORITY--—It is an official drug of the German Homoeopathic Pharmacopoeia.
